    When it comes PCI plug/play hardware how much speed do you need and will it actually make a difference? Sure on paper the numbers will be higher but will it translate into faster speeds in game?
    Well it does make a little bit of difference, but that is not the big point. The more types of connectors you have, the more types of bus controllers you need. If everything is PCI-E and USB 2.0 you minimize your chipset and the overhead in determining what chipset sends/receives what data to the bus. It is more of a matter of engineering simplicity and uniform standards than about PCI-E being faster...even though it is faster. Simple design means less things eat up overhead and less things to go wrong; fewer driver issues, etc.

    I hope we see mobos with PCI-E/PCI-X and USB only soon.
